One thing that has driven us nuts over the years is trying to plan what to do each day and still allowing for changes to that schedule. We’ll create an overview for the next month or more, but write down only one week’s worth of daily plans at a time — and always in pencil! You never know when you’ll need to erase an assignment and pencil it in tomorrow instead. Or when you’ll miss today’s read-aloud chapter and have to erase each chapter number in the rest of the week’s assignments and adjust them all.
So we tried to keep those frustrations in mind when building the Daily Plans part of SimplyCharlotteMason. We want you to be able to see what you had originally scheduled for today’s assignments, and whatever you don’t get to today automatically carries over to tomorrow or the next day or whenever you want to get to it. And if (by some strange chance) you happen to do more today than you had originally scheduled, you can easily check off any extra assignments and the Daily Plans will again automatically adjust.
We’re hot on the trail of every homeschool mom’s planning dream: no more erasing!
